写在前面:项目中,局域网发现协议是通过局域网组播和局域网广播混合实现的。因为单独使用组播或者广播, 都有可能被路由器或者客户端过滤掉,而不能发送到接收方。采用两者并用提高发送消息的成功率。当然了,组播和广播各自都会有自己的地址和端口号。QQ:993650814正文:1、组播: 组播又叫多播,可以理解为一个人向在场的多个人但并不是所有人在讲话,这里的多
转载
2024-01-17 10:40:07
69阅读
先确定一个服务端,服务端要有固定的IP和端口用来接受数据,且服务端IP要已知例如,目前已知一个服务端IP为192.168.137.20,端口10025服务端与客户端是一对多的关系第零步在客户端向服务端发送数据之前,我们需要先给服务端注册一个监听器,用来监听是否有客户端发来数据步骤 先来封装一个类,专门用来向客户端发送数据和接收客户端发来的数据向客户端发送数据我们先不讲,因为此时我们并不知道客户端的
转载
2024-05-30 18:56:01
30阅读
1功能概述该系统是一个基于局域网的广播系统,使用了多点广播这种相当新的技术,可以将信息发送给那些等待接收信息的接收者,有服务器端和客户端两部分,由服务器端进行广播,服务器端循环播放选定的文件,每隔几秒钟播放一条消息,为用户学习及资源共享提供网络上的便利。客户端只需运行相应的客户端程序,就可以接收到服务器广播的信息,客户端可以随时开始或停止接收广播。同时,局域网内的任意节点均可将本地时间与服务器端时
转载
2023-08-28 00:04:57
139阅读
要弄清楚 网络号 、主机号、子网掩码受限的广播 受限的广播地址是255.255.255.255。该地址用于主机配置过程中IP数据报的目的地址,此时,主机可能还不知道它所在网络的网络掩码,甚至连它的IP地址也不知道。在任何情况下,路由器都不转发目的地址为受限的广播地址的数据报,这样的数据报仅出现在本地网络中。 一个未解的问题是:如果一个主机是多接口的,当一个进程向本网广播地址发送
转载
2024-07-24 15:42:34
134阅读
# Android如何往局域网广播消息
在开发过程中,有时我们需要在局域网内向多个设备发送消息,例如在家庭自动化系统中向所有智能设备发送指令。使用Android进行局域网的广播消息非常方便,本文将提供一个具体的实现方案,并附上代码示例。
## 问题描述
假设我们有一个智能家居系统,希望能够控制所有设备的开关。用户通过Android设备发送一个广播消息,所有在局域网内的智能设备一旦接收到该消息
本发明涉及智能机器人管理方法,具体涉及一种实现手机端与智能机器人对讲的方法。背景技术:IP网络对讲采用领先的VOIP技术,将模拟音频信号转化成数字信号,在局域网和广域网上进行双向传送。IP网络对讲解决了传统对讲系统存在的稳定性差、语音效果不清晰、回音、杂音、啸叫等问题。智能机器人局域网对讲应用点对点的IP网络对讲技术,增加了机器人与人类的互动。VOIP电话是一种利用Internet技术或网络进行语
转载
2023-11-17 20:39:46
247阅读
记录自己的一次作业过程,用java实现客户机和服务器(有界面),并通过服务器给客户端发送一个验证码。用户输入验证码并判断是否正确。一开始的想法是可以利用cmd给局域网下的其他设备发送一条信息,然后java调用相关的cmd命令。找到的两种方法有:MSG /server: IP地址 * 消息内容net send 计算机名/IP地址 “消息内容”可是网上找到的一些例子都是很久以前的了,现在win10貌似
转载
2023-08-21 11:30:19
179阅读
IP多点广播原理设置一组特殊网络地址作为多点广播地址,每一个多点广播地址都被看作一个组,当客户需要发送和接受信息时,加入到该组即可。IP协议为多点广播提供了一批特殊的IP地址,范围是224.0.0.0 ~ 239.255.255.255JAVA中使用MutilcastSocket加入一个广播组(joinGroup),从而在组内发送和接受数据报DatagramPacket。MutilcastSock
转载
2023-06-10 20:24:25
168阅读
# Java局域网重复广播
在计算机网络中,广播是一种将信息发送到网络中所有主机的通信方式。在局域网环境中,广播可以用来发现其他设备,发送信息等。但是若没有合理的网络管理和策略,可能会导致网络中的广播风暴,即重复广播现象。本文将通过Java编程示例来探讨如何在局域网中实现广播,并解决潜在的重复广播问题,同时我们将用甘特图和序列图来展示相关流程。
## 广播的概念
广播是一种一对多的通信方式。
Java 首发局域网广播是一个实时通信问题,需要通过一定的架构和步骤来解决。在这篇博文中,我将记录下整个解决过程,以帮助你理解如何成功实现这一功能。
## 环境预检
在正式进行 Java 首发局域网广播之前,我首先进行了环境预检,以确保所需硬件和软件的兼容性。
### 思维导图
使用思维导图梳理了环境预检的主要内容,包括:
- 硬件要求
- 软件要求
- 网络配置
### 硬件拓扑
我使用
# Java 局域网广播包
局域网广播包是指在局域网中通过广播方式发送数据包,以实现网络中设备之间的通信。在Java中,我们可以通过使用`MulticastSocket`类来实现局域网广播包的发送和接收。在本文中,将介绍如何使用Java编写一个简单的局域网广播包发送和接收程序。
## MulticastSocket类
`MulticastSocket`类是Java中用于发送和接收多播数据包的
原创
2024-02-25 03:37:23
79阅读
1、问题提出在使用 Java 开发网络程序时,有时候我们需要知道本机在局域网中的 IP 地址。很常见的一种做法是调用本地命令(比如 Windows 上的 ipconfig 命令和 Linux 上的 ifconfig 命令),接着解析本地命令的输出,最后得到本机在局域网内的 IP 地址。很明显,这种做法不够方便,也不够 Java。于是引出了 Java 在 JDK1.4 的时候添加的一个类: Netw
转载
2023-06-15 16:40:06
137阅读
# 局域网广播:Python实现指南
作为一名经验丰富的开发者,我很高兴能帮助你学习如何在Python中实现局域网广播。局域网广播是一种在局域网内发送消息给所有设备的技术。在本教程中,我们将使用Python的`socket`库来实现这一功能。
## 步骤概览
首先,让我们通过一个表格来了解实现局域网广播的基本步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 导入必要的
原创
2024-07-24 10:18:48
41阅读
广播信道进行一对多的通信。局域网使用的就是广播信道。 局域网技术在计算机网络占有非常重要的地位。 特点:网络为一个单位所拥有,且地理范围和站点数目均有限。 优点:  
很多人也许都有过这样的经历:正在机房使用电脑时,屏幕上突然弹出一个消息窗口,把你吓了一跳!这些消息窗口通常都是机房或公司的网管发送过来的,目的大多是向使用者公布一些重要事项,例如通知下课啦、或是机房即将关闭等消息。你想知道如何发布这些消息吗?本文可以告诉你!其实发送这样的消息并不难,你可以采用以下三种方法: 一、利用Microsoft管理控制台(MMC)发消息 Windows
转载
2024-05-06 09:43:40
332阅读
写这篇文章的原因:最近博主在带两个小白学Android,在教广播的过程中发现了一些问题大概如下:1.Android8.0以上广播需要动态注册 (静态注册无效)2.Android8.0以上两个应用间按照以前的操作发送广播后在另一个没办法接收到广播的情况3.出现了广播接收者的抢先或重复问题在文章最后会有解决办法!!!!首先还是按照Android8.0以下来介绍一下广播一.无序广播:启动方式------
转载
2023-11-03 18:55:50
155阅读
广播是一种手段,可以让代码运行更快,这里我们深入了解一下python中的广播是如何实际运作的。我们用一个例子来讲广播,如下图,在这个矩阵中,我们列出了来自4种100克的不同食物中碳水化合物、蛋白质和脂肪的卡路里数量。 比如说,你的目标是计算四种食物中,卡路里有多少百分比来自碳水化合物、蛋白质和脂肪,比如将第一列数字加起来就得到100克苹果中有59卡路里。问题是,能不能不同显式for循环得到结果,我
转载
2023-08-05 00:21:11
66阅读
在局域网中,针对使用总线和Hub形成的局域网,则使用的是广播信道,在数据链路层使用的协议是CSMA/CD(载波监听多路访问/冲突检测)1、局域网拓扑特点1、为单位使用,地理位置数量有限2、具有广播功能。局域网中的主机可以共享连接到局域网的各种硬件3、可靠2、 共享通信媒体静态划分信道1、频分复用2、时分复用3、波分复用4、码分复用动态媒体接入控制(多点接入)1、随机接入(以太网采用)==》 用户可
转载
2024-07-23 13:22:51
26阅读
# Java向局域网广播数据实现教程
## 1. 流程图
```mermaid
flowchart TD
A[创建MulticastSocket对象] --> B[设置广播IP和端口]
B --> C[封装数据包]
C --> D[发送数据包]
```
## 2. 代码实现
### 步骤1:创建MulticastSocket对象
```java
import java.io.IOExce
原创
2023-09-22 08:51:44
30阅读
在本文中,我们将探讨如何通过 Java 实现局域网内的消息传输。这是一项在多用户环境下进行通信的重要技术,它涉及到多个方面的设置和开发流程。以下是我们将要覆盖的几个基本结构:环境配置、编译过程、参数调优、定制开发、错误集锦和安全加固。通过这些步骤,你将能够顺利实现局域网内的消息传输。
### 环境配置
为了成功搭建一个局域网消息传输的环境,我们需要一些基本的配置和依赖。以下是具体步骤:
1.